FAQs
What is a beauty advent calendar?
A beauty advent calendar is a festive countdown calendar, which – if you celebrate Christmas – you may have had a chocolate version of as a child (or perhaps still do!). They usually have 12, 24, or 25 compartments, each containing a beauty product such as skincare, makeup, fragrance, or haircare, which are designed to be opened one by one as you approach December 25th.
What types of products are inside a beauty advent calendar?
Beauty advent calendars can contain all sorts of beauty treats, across skincare, makeup, fragrance, bodycare and haircare. Depending on the one you choose, the products may fall into one of these categories, or offer a range of product types, across multiple brands. The calendars commonly contain a mix of mini, travel-sized and full-sized items, with the more premium (and popular) calendars being those with the most full-sized goodies inside.
When can I get a beauty advent calendar?
Proof that Christmas seems to get earlier and earlier each year, most major beauty brands release their advent calendars between September and early November.
Do beauty advent calendars sell out quickly?
Yes! Very quickly, in fact. Many popular ones, such as Liberty London and Sephora can sell out within weeks or even days; definitely way before December 1st rolls around, so you do need to be fast to get your hands on one.
Should I join an advent calendar waitlist?
As luxury beauty advent calendars often sell out so fast, signing up for a waitlist for your favourite can be a really good idea. That way you’ll get an email when the calendar goes on sale, often as ‘early bird’ access so you don’t miss out.
Are beauty advent calendars good gifts?
If you are stuck with what to get a loved one this holiday season, beauty lovers will love the variety of products and the festive feel of a beauty advent calendar as an early holiday gift. Unfortunately, giving them as a Christmas present means the recipient would likely miss out on the countdown element of the calendars’ designs, but if you think they won’t mind that, then they are a lovely way to gift a selection of potentially new products for them to try.
Where can I buy a beauty advent calendar?
Almost anywhere – as long as they aren’t sold out! Most department stores such as Selfridges, Harrods and Harvey Nichols, as well as beauty brands themselves such as Charlotte Tilbury and Rituals, all have their own beauty advent calendars. You can normally buy these directly from their websites.
Are beauty advent calendars worth the price?
The general idea is that the value of the products inside is higher than the price of the calendar, which makes beauty advent calendars a pretty good deal, but you do have to factor in that you may not end up using some of the products you receive. There are increasingly very affordable options available though if you don’t want to spend too much.
